Description

Moritz (Friedrich Wilhelm, 1783-1855) and others. Album comprising 35 drawings and watercolours, five watercolours by Moritz, including the 'Loggia dei Lanzi in Florence' signed and dated '1829', the other 4 unsigned but including 'The Temple of Hercules Victor', a monastery cloister, a sepia view of the 'Inner courtyard of Palazzo Vecchio, Florence', and a view of 'Lac du Bienne', several heightened with gum arabic, together with 30 other drawings and watercolours by various hands, including a fine watercolour portrait by Michel Ghislain Stapleaux (1799-1881), a moonlit scene sign 'C. Aymonier', a landscape watercolour with pencil inscription verso with attribution to 'Cristall', and others variously signed and monogrammed, various sizes between 140 x 180 mm (5 1/2 x 7 in) and 285 x 380 mm (11 1/4 x 15 in), all neatly tipped onto album leaves, some stubs from a few leaves having been removed, contemporary morocco, gilt, spine splitting, rubbed and scuffed, presented in marbled slipcase, very worn, oblong folio, [19th century]
